Family fun and frolics on the prom
Expect the unexpected!
That’s the message from organisers of today’s (Sunday) Douglas Carnival.
More categories, more prizes and more colour is promised with the promenade being transformed into a sea of colour and sound.
As well as the annual parade, there’ll be a Colour Me Rainbow fun run, Bins of Glory wheelie bin race, plus floats, music and segways to name just three.
Douglas town centre manager Oliver Cheshire says it should be quite a spectacle.
There will be coverage from the carnival all afternoon on Manx Radio.
